The next World Hydropower Congress will be held in Sydney, Australia, following a successful bid led by Business Events Sydney. It will be hosted on 6 – 8 April 2027.
The Congress is the sector’s flagship global gathering, bringing together leaders from government, finance, industry and civil society to shape policies and solutions for sustainable hydropower and the journey to net zero. It has a legacy of shaping global hydropower policy and practice, with past editions hosted in Bali, Costa Rica, France, Ethiopia, China, Malaysia, Brazil, Iceland and Turkey.
Australia’s selection reflects its rising profile in clean energy, with New South Wales advancing major projects under its Net Zero & Energy Transition Strategy. The event will coincide with the delivery of Snowy 2.0, the southern hemisphere’s largest pumped storage project.
